Default Augusta bodyman,Thanks for havin me

I'm a body & paint man from Augusta,Ga Thats been making my own patch panels for a long time. I'm able to do the straight stuff like rockers ,door bottoms,1/4 bottoms,etc ,basicly the easy stuff.Now that I have more free time I need to better learn compound curves and more advanced metal shaping techniques so I come here for help...
I went to a metalshaping class in the N. Ga. mountains and was thoroughly impressed I even made a motor cycle fender (Compound curve)although nothing compared to what you guys can do it was a major hurdle for me now I'm hooked.I'm presently restoring/customiing an old plymouth biz coupe...Who knows,with my 35 yrs exp.I might even be some help to some members with their auto projects.
